The 2017 World Cup Turning Point Era

The 2017 World Cup became a defining moment in the India Women’s National Cricket Team Standings journey. India’s semi-final run changed everything. Harmanpreet Kaur’s unforgettable innings against Australia became a historic performance that reshaped global respect for Indian women’s cricket. The team displayed fearless batting, improved strike rates, and tactical maturity under pressure. Even in the final against England, India showed competitive intensity that surprised many experts. This tournament dramatically improved India’s ranking perception and fan following. Players gained confidence to perform consistently on the global stage. The 2017 campaign is often seen as the emotional and technical turning point where India transitioned into a top-tier women’s cricket nation.

T20 World Cup Evolution and Tactical Growth

India’s growth in T20 World Cups marked a shift toward modern, aggressive cricket that directly influenced the India Women’s National Cricket Team Standings. Earlier inconsistencies in strike rate and finishing ability were gradually corrected with better preparation and tactical clarity. Smriti Mandhana and Harmanpreet Kaur became central figures in building aggressive starts and finishing innings strongly. Bowlers adapted with variations like slower balls and tighter death bowling. India began competing more consistently in knockout qualification scenarios. However, pressure games still exposed middle-order weaknesses. Despite this, the overall trajectory was upward, with India becoming a stable semi-final contender in multiple editions, showing tactical maturity and improved adaptability to global T20 demands.
